I am planning on making a release 3.0 of hps java trunk on Monday morning.  This means that you have Friday and the weekend to clean things up.

Please do not make any alterations to core reconstruction code that is in production until this release happens.  The release will function as a tag on
code that has been used for Test Run 2012 analysis thus far and talks from the recent collaboration meeting.  After this release, I assume there are 
going to be many changes such as refactoring of ECal readout/trigger code, etc.

When I make the release, it is possible that I will have to go through several iterations before we get a good one.  So the SVN could become unstable for awhile, 
causing your local builds to break if you update.  I will send an email to the list when I start the process, after which you probably will NOT want to do an 'svn up'
until after the release has been made successfully.  I will make sure to let everyone know once the release has succeeded.

Once these release procedures are made to work next week, subsequent ones should be a lot more routine.
